About This Book

The phone rings off the hook as Mom types fast on her computer at the hotel front desk. She answers guests' questions and solves problems before they even finish speaking. Suddenly, the screen flashes an alert—what’s happening now?

Quick Assessment

This early reader introduces young children to technology through the daily work of a mother at a hotel, blending simple text with practical examples. It includes a picture-word glossary to support vocabulary development and is appropriate for ages 5 to 8. Parents can expect an engaging, educational story that gently introduces technology concepts without any challenging content.
